Richmond County Airport (ICAO: KRCZ, FAA LID: RCZ), formerly known as Rockingham-Hamlet Airport, is a public airport located in and operated by Richmond County, North Carolina. It is situated three miles (5 km) south of the city of Rockingham and west of the city of Hamlet. The airport is used entirely for general aviation and has undergone major renovations and expansion in recent years.

Facilities

Richmond County Airport covers 316 acres (128 ha) and has two runways:

  • Runway 4/22: 3,000 x 500 ft. (914 x 152 m), Surface: Turf
  • Runway 14/32: 5,000 x 100 ft. (1,524 x 30 m), Surface: Asphalt
